Chinese Hot And Sour Soup Recipe

Hot and sour soup is one of the favorite chinese soups, it's hot and sour like it's name, and unlike most chinese soup it's thick

Ingredients
  • 1 tofu, julienned
  • 1 cup of pork, julienned
  • 1/2 cup of bamboo shoots, julienned
  • 1/2 cup of Wood Ear mushroom, julienned
  • 1 chilli pepper
  • 7 cups of water or broth
  • 1 tsp salt, or to taste
  • 1 tsp granulated sugar
  • 2 Tbs soy sauce
  • 2 Tbs chinese rice vinegar
  • 1 tsp sesame oil
  • 1 Tbs cornstarch dissolved in 1/4 cup water
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• 1 spring onion, finely sliced
  • 1 tsp of White pepper to taste

Directions
  1. Bring the water to the boil, add the pork, bamboo shoots, mushrooms, tofu.
  2. Stir in the salt, sugar, soy sauce and vinegar and sesame oil.
  3. cook for around 15 minutes, taste,
  4. Mix the cornstarch and water. Slowly pour the cornstarch mixture into the soup, stir well, add in the beaten egg, stir again
  5. garnish with sping onion Serve hot.
